Pressurized coring tool

The invention discloses a pressurized coring tool comprising a pressure bearing device, a rotating assembly and a core catcher assembly, wherein the pressure bearing device comprises a pressure bearing assembly and a pin component, the pressure bearing assembly comprises a pressure bearing piston and a pressure bearing sleeve sheathed on the pressure bearing piston, the pin component comprises a shearing pin; the rotating assembly comprises a core shaft, one end of the core shaft is provided with a rotating device, the other end of the core shaft is provided with an automatic pressure relieving assembly; and the core catcher assembly comprises a connecting sleeve, a clamp seat, a clamp, a pressurized core catcher and a self-locking core catcher, one end of the clamp seat is connected with the lower end of the connecting sleeve, the other end of the clamp seat is connected with the pressurized core catcher, the upper end of the connecting sleeve is connected with an internal cylinder assembly, the clamp is arranged in the clamp seat, and the self-locking core catcher is arranged in the pressurized core catcher. When the pressurized coring tool disclosed by the invention is used for coring, the internal cylinder of a pressurizing tool can rotate along with the rotation of a drilling tool, and the problem that a core entering into the internal cylinder breaks easily is solved.

Device for heating and refrigerating flowing liquid

The invention relates to a device for heating and refrigerating flowing liquid, and belongs to the field of temperature control systems. The device adopts a double-layer loop-shaped passage to heat or refrigerate the flowing liquid; the device is provided with a front heating plate, a rear heating plate and a middle heating plate which have the same shape and dimension; the middle heating plate is a rectangular plate; one side of the rectangular plate is processed with a front loop-shaped groove of the middle heating plate with a semicircular cross section; and the other side of the rectangular plate is processed with a rear loop-shaped groove of the middle heating plate with a semicircular cross section. The contact faces of the front heating plate and the rear heating plate towards the middle heating plate are processed with a loop-shaped groove of the front heating plate with a semicircular cross section and a loop-shaped groove of the rear heating plate with a semicircular cross section respectively; and metal hoses are positioned in the loop-shaped grooves to form the double-layer loop passage. The lateral surface of the heating plate is stuck with four semiconductor refrigerating sheets; and by heating of the heating plate, the temperature of the flowing liquid is indirectly controlled. The device has a simple structure, has no problem of liquid sealing, is convenient to maintain and realizes even and rapid heating and refrigeration of the flowing liquid.

Self-balancing type inertia damper with reciprocating screw rod

The invention belongs to the technical field of energy dissipation and seismic reduction of engineering structures, and provides a self-balancing type inertia damper with a reciprocating screw rod. The self-balancing type inertia damper comprises the reciprocating screw rod, magnet discs, conductor discs, a permanent magnet, a screw rod nut and a bearing support. The self-balancing type inertia damper utilizes the characteristics that the reciprocating screw rod arranges two threads with the same pitch and opposite rotation directions on the whole stroke, and a pair of magnet discs and a pairof conductor discs are arranged in pairs, so that the action torque and the reaction torque of the eddy current effect act on the reciprocating screw rod at the same time and offset each other; on theone hand, the damping coefficient is simple and easy to adjust, the damping and the stiffness are completely separated, on the other hand, the self-balancing performance that a common spiral rotary damper does not have is achieved; and the magnet discs and the conductor discs rotate together and act on the reciprocating screw rod, the rotation effects cancel each other, the longitudinal axial force is doubled, so that the eddy current effect is doubled, and a higher damping coefficient is obtained.

Clothes treatment device

The invention relates to the technical field of clothes treatment, and discloses a clothes treatment device. The device comprises a rectifying device capable of generating high-frequency alternating voltage, a coil powered by the rectifying device and a rotating cylinder which is arranged in the range of a high-frequency alternating magnetic field generated by the coil and is made of a metal material, wherein the rotating cylinder in the range of the high-frequency alternating magnetic field generated by the coil generates eddy currents to be heated in the rotating process. On the basis of anelectric appliance heating principle, water, air or clothes in the rotating cylinder are heated by heating of the rotating cylinder, and thus, heating efficiency is improved; besides, the rotating cylinder is used as a component for generating heat, a traditional heater is not required to be arranged, installation space is saved, the sealing problem between a heater and the rotating cylinder is solved, and the problem of burning caused by winding of wire scraps on the heater is solved; the whole interior of the rotating cylinder generates heat, so that the heat difference among all parts on the whole rotating cylinder is not large, and the problem of too high local temperature can be solved.

One-way conduction fluid sensor

The invention belongs to the technical field of sensors and relates to a one-way conduction fluid sensor. The one-way conduction fluid sensor is characterized in that a valve seat is arranged on the inner wall of one end of a housing with a fluid channel; a valve element inlaid with a magnet block and being capable of controlling positive conduction and reverse blocking is arranged on the valve seat; a limiting rod is arranged at the tail part of the valve element; the tail end of the limiting rod points to the other end of the housing; a limiting spring seat with a fluid through hole is arranged on the inner wall of the other end of the housing; one side of a reset spring is connected to the limiting rod in a sleeving manner; the other side of the reset spring is propped against and connected to the limiting spring seat; a magnetic switch which is turned on or off by virtue of magnetic force of the magnet block when the valve element is opened or closed is arranged on the outer wall of the housing. The one-way conduction fluid sensor has the advantages as follows: the structure is simple, the manufacture cost is low, the fluid resistance is small, the leakproofness is good, the service life is long, the using performance is stable and the sensor is applicable to high voltage or ultrahigh pressure and capable of controlling fluid flowing unidirectionally.

Water flow direction fixing pipeline hydroelectric module and system and power generation method

The invention discloses a water flow direction fixing pipeline hydroelectric module and a system and a power generation method, and belongs to the field of fluid dynamics. The water flow direction fixing pipeline hydroelectric module is characterized in that the water flow direction fixing pipeline hydroelectric module comprises a swinging following pipe, a power generation assembly (permanent magnets/coils or pressing rods/piezoelectric modules), a semi-flexible supporting member (elastic bellows or spring structures or annular double magnet structures with the same polarity being arranged upand down) and a fixing base provided with mounting holes. According to the water flow direction fixing pipeline hydroelectric module and the system and the power generation method, since water flow flows through a barrier to form eddy behind the barrier, the disturbance of the eddy causes the swinging following pipe to swing left and right following the semi-flexible supporting member at the lower part, and relative motion occurs between a fixed member and a moving following member of the power generation assembly inside to carry out power generation. The water flow direction fixing pipelinehydroelectric module and the system and the power generation method has the advantages that the whole system does not need lubrication and maintenance, moving members do not exist, the service life islong, maintenance is not needed, and the sealing problem of a rotating element does not exist.

Integral type drive controller for vehicle air compressor

The invention discloses an integral type drive controller for a vehicle air compressor, which mainly solves the problems of difficult heat radiation, great requirement for assembly space, long harness and the like of the drive controller of the traditional air compressor. The integral type drive controller comprises a control circuit, a power device of the control circuit and a heat radiating part, wherein the outer side of the heat radiating part is attached to the outer side of a low-pressure area shell of the air compressor; the power device is attached to the inner side of the heat radiating part so that the heat radiating part radiates the heat of the power device by using low temperature of the low-pressure area of the air compressor. Alternatively, the outer side of the heat radiating part is attached to the outer side of the low-pressure area shell of the air compressor, and the heat radiating part is provided with a through hole leading to the outer side of the low-pressure area shell; and the power device penetrates through the through hole of the heat radiating part and is attached to the outer side of the low-pressure area shell, and the heat of the power device is radiated by using low temperature of the low-pressure area of the air compressor. Heat radiation of the drive controller is increased, and the assembly space is reduced.

Flue gas sulfur trioxide sampling equipment and method

The invention relates to a boiler flue gas component detection technology, in particular to flue gas sulfur trioxide sampling equipment and method. The equipment comprises a heating smoke gun arrangedin a flue, and a micro-channel gas-liquid reactor, a gas-liquid separator and a drying bottle which are sequentially connected and arranged in a low-temperature box; the micro-channel gas-liquid reactor comprises a spiral reaction part, wherein the input end of the spiral reaction part is provided with a gas inlet and a liquid inlet in parallel, and the output end is provided with a mixed outlet;the input end of the heating smoke gun is inserted into the flue, and the output end is connected with the gas inlet of the micro-channel gas-liquid contact reactor after entering the low-temperaturebox; a mixed outlet of the micro-channel gas-liquid reactor is connected with an inlet of the gas-liquid separator; a liquid outlet of the gas-liquid separator is connected with a liquid inlet of themicro-channel gas-liquid contact reactor through a liquid circulating pump, and a gas outlet of the gas-liquid separator is connected with an inlet of the drying bottle; a flowmeter and a sucking pump are sequentially arranged at an outlet of the drying bottle. The method is high in absorption efficiency, high in detection accuracy and capable of effectively improving the SO3 collection precision.

Elastic tensioning device for growth of diamond film electrode

The invention relates to an elastic tensioning apparatus for growth of a diamond film electrode, the device comprises a base plate (5) and a substrate work bench (21), and is characterized in that two ends of a heated filament (20) are fixed in a corresponding left molybdenum electrode (2) and a corresponding right molybdenum electrode (3), the left molybdenum electrode (2) and the right molybdenum electrode (3) are respectively arranged on the top of a corresponding left elastic support (1) and a right elastic support (4), the lower part of the left elastic support (1) and the right elastic support (4) are symmetrically arranged on the base plates(5) at two sides of the substrate work bench (21); the elastic coefficient of the left elastic support (1) and the right elastic support (4) isk=(1 to 3) n*r<2>, wherein r=0.1 to 1mm; the distance L(mm) between two ends forming by retracting inward of the left elastic support (1) and the right elastic support (4) satisfies a following relation with a work length L1(mm) of heated filament: L1=5+1.05L. The electrode of the present invention has simple structure and low production cost, heated filament is capable of maintaining a parallel straight state during growth process of diamond without generating tensile failure of heated filament, the uniformity of the substrate temperature field can be improved and the uniformity of depositional CVD diamond membrane can be raised.
